Since early May, hundreds of little blue penguins have been rushed to the northern coast of New Zealand.

All of them are skinny, there are no fat or muscles on their bodies. The large -scale death of Little Blue Penguin also worried and puzzled many local residents.

At first, experts suspected that the death of Little Blue Penguin might be related to toxins in the marine environment, and some people speculated that they had died of some unknown disease. However, with the further deepening of research, experts found that climate change plays an important role behind the death of Little Blue Penguin.

Hundreds of penguin corpses appear on the beach of New Zealand

The penguins are neatly lined into a line, uniformly interlaced, and they open their wings slightly. Their iconic blue smooth feathers are dull because they are covered by sand.

There are 183 penguins here. Last week, their bodies were rushed to Ninety Mile Beach, New Zealand, and local residents collected them to prepare for future investigations.

These penguins are called "Kororā, Little Blue Penguins", which are the smallest penguins in the world, mainly distributed in New Zealand, Australia and other places. They are small in shape, their bodies are slightly stubborn, and they are shaking from the road. dune.

However, the recent death of Little Blue Penguin confused local residents.

On the same week when a large number of small blue penguins were found in the ninety -mile beach, more than 100 small blue penguins were found in the nearby Kaiber Bay. Back to May, nearly 100 little blue penguins were found on the Tocco Beach, New Zealand's Totoris Gulf of New Zealand.

The accurate death number may not only be there. Graeme Taylor, a scientist of the New Zealand Nature Protection Department, said that since May 2022, more than 500 penguins have been rushed to the beach. In fact, this number may be close to 1,000. "It seems unlikely giving an accurate number, mainly because someone buried them after discovering that Little Blue Penguin."

According to the British "Guardian", in the local social media group, people have increasingly anxious anxiety and concerns about discussing these deaths. Are these penguins captured and discarded by fishermen? Is there anything in the water? Does Penguin infected some new disease?

Since local residents have discovered the death penguin on the beach of New Zealand for the first time, natural resource protectionists have been trying to find out the reasons for penguin collective death.

Initially, scientists were worried that there was a new virus or disease that was spreading in the penguin group, so a series of tests were made for penguin corpses. Later, more and more evidence showed that these little blue penguins are likely to be starved to death.

"All corpses are too light weight." Taylor said that Little Blue Penguin's weight should be around 800 grams to 1000 grams, but their weight is almost half reduced, and there is no fat and muscles on their bodies. They cannot dive. In the end, these little blue penguins will die from hunger, or they die too low due to lack of fat warming.

Climate change or penguin indirect "killer"

The questioning has not ended, and scientists are still exploring why Little Lan Penguin is difficult to prey. At this moment, people discovered the role of climate change in it.

According to data from the New Zealand National Institute of Water Resources and Atmospheric Research, it became the hottest year since New Zealand's record in 2021. The temperature is 0.5 ° C to 1.2 ° C higher than the normal level.

In January 2022, Nathanael Melia, a part -time researcher at the New Zealand Institute of Climate Change, told the United States CNN that the recent temperature fluctuations in the waters around New Zealand were as high as 3 ° C.

In addition, the phenomenon of Rana also caused changes in water temperature near New Zealand.

La Nina is a regular ocean and atmospheric phenomenon, referring to the cyclical cooling of the ocean temperature from central equatorial Pacific to the central and eastern parts of the central and eastern parts. Taylor pointed out that the current period of Rana has brought warm seawater to northern New Zealand.

However, the warm seawater increases the difficulty of predation activities for Little Blue Penguin.

Little Blue Penguin eats phoenix and sardines. They can dive to eat fish at 20 meters or 30 meters of seawater, but they are not good at dive deeper. CNN pointed out that the rising temperature of the seawater allows these small fish to move to the cold waters that the little blue penguin cannot reach, so they are difficult to get enough food.

In fact, this is not the first time in New Zealand's death in a large number of birds.

According to Dave Houston, an ecologist at the New Zealand Ministry of Environmental Protection, as early as the 1970s and 1980s, there were large -scale deaths of birds, as many as 5,000 birds died. Compared with past events, it is still a relatively small event.

Although this situation is only part of the natural cycle, Houston also acknowledged that climate change has exacerbated the negative impact.

The main impact is the frequency of similar incidents. Taylor pointed out that before that, the death of birds of such a scale may occur once in ten years, and in the past ten years, at least three large -scale bird deaths have occurred.

The death incident of large -scale small blue penguins this time has not yet ended.The New Zealand Bird Association representative Ian Armitage said the recent storm and high water temperature means that more birds will die, and the incident may continue until winter.The British "Guardian" pointed out that climate change will continue to warm the ocean, and in the end, species such as Little Blue Penguin may be extinct in the North Island of New Zealand."When such incidents occur frequently, Little Lan Penguin really does not have much opportunity to recover slowly from large -scale death incidents and reproduce again." Taylor said.
